Audi has officially revealed the purpose of the large fuel door button on the Nuvolari, ending months of speculation about whether it was a functional feature or a design statement. The automaker confirmed that the oversized button is a deliberate homage to racing heritage, designed to evoke the classic spirit of motorsport while serving a practical purpose. This clarification underscores Audi’s intent to blend aesthetic boldness with functional design, making the Nuvolari a standout model in its lineup.

The Audi Nuvolari features a notably large fuel door button on its rear quarter panel, which has attracted widespread attention since the vehicle’s debut. Initially, many observers speculated that the button might be purely decorative or a hidden latch, but Audi has now confirmed it is a functional component. According to Audi spokespersons, the oversized button is designed to be easily accessible and operable, even in low-light conditions, aligning with the model’s emphasis on driver convenience and safety.

Auto industry analysts initially questioned whether the feature was a new safety innovation or a design quirk. Audi clarified that the size and placement are inspired by classic racing cars, where large, easily reachable controls were common. The automaker also emphasized that the button’s design is consistent with the Nuvolari’s overall aesthetic, which aims to evoke the legendary racing driver Tazio Nuvolari and his era’s racing ethos. The manufacturer did not specify whether the button has any electronic or mechanical locking mechanisms, but confirmed it is fully operational and intended for refueling purposes.

Historical Roots of Racing-Inspired Car Controls

The large fuel door button on the Nuvolari recalls design elements from classic racing cars of the early 20th century, where large, accessible controls were essential for quick refueling and adjustments during races. Tazio Nuvolari, a legendary Italian racing driver, epitomized this era, and his legacy influences modern automotive styling as brands seek to evoke the spirit of racing history. Automakers like Ferrari, Porsche, and now Audi have incorporated such motifs, blending nostalgia with contemporary technology.

The Nuvolari model itself has been positioned as a tribute to this racing heritage, with design cues that evoke speed, agility, and tradition. Prior to Audi’s explanation, the feature’s purpose was a subject of debate among enthusiasts and industry insiders. Some speculated it might be a new safety mechanism or an innovative refueling system, but no official confirmation was available until now. The vehicle’s debut in early 2024 reignited interest in how automakers incorporate historical elements into their modern models.

“The large fuel door button on the Nuvolari is a purposeful design inspired by racing heritage, intended to be both functional and evocative of the classic motorsport era.”

— Audi spokesperson
